WHISPERING LOVE

A Poem by KATHY SUE SILLS
"

a love shown other ways instood of by voice!

"

 

 

He doesn't say he loves me with words.

It's the little things he does,

like when he smiles at me,

his dimples shine so bright.

Whispering love is what I feel!

 

He doesn't say he loves me with words.

But when he touches me so gentle,

and holds me so tight,

Whispering love is what I feel!

 

He doesn't say he loves me with words.

Until that day he bent down on one knee.

The ring sparkled so bright in the sunlight.

He whispered marry me.

And whispering love was what I felt!
